How to Mix Politics Like Maria Shriver

Maria Shriver comes from the well-known Democratic Kennedy family, and she is the wife of Republican Governor Arnold Schwarzenegger. Shriver has an amazing ability to balance her life as a wife, mother, writer and a Democrat carrying the responsibilities of First Lady to a Republican Governor. See if you have what it takes to mix politics like Maria Shriver.

    Instructions

      • 1

        Set priorities to balance the demands on your time. Maria puts her family life first.

      • 2

        Carry your responsibilities with grace and work hard to mix politics like Maria Shriver. This devoted wife and mother comes from a family of wealth and political power. She is well-educated, an accomplished journalist and the author of several books, a person of prestige and respect and she's a member of charitable organizations.

      • 3

        Stand beside people you love regardless of their political preference. Maria openly supported her husband's bid for Governor of California and takes a major role as California's First Lady.

      • 4

        Allow yourself to make your own political choices and respectfully agree to disagree with your family member. Shriver endorsed Democrat Senator Barack Obama for the presidential nomination in 2008, but her husband endorsed Republican Senator John McCain. Maria also didn't publicly support her husband's November 2005 proposed ballot initiatives.

      • 5

        Judge people by their character, and don't judge by political preference or affiliation. Maria tells people, "Forget that you're a Democrat or a Catholic or a Republican or a Jew or a black. Just accept people for who they are."

      • 6

        Mix politics like Maria Shriver and use humor to temper political crossover criticism. Shriver's choice to marry a Republican drew criticism from her uncle, Democrat Senator Edward (Ted) Kennedy. She told her uncle, "Look at him as the man I love, and if that doesn't work, look at him as someone who can squash you."
